update_engine: Create cros vs. aosp boundary clear

Its time to make the boundary between Chrome OS and Android code more
clear. This CL moves all CrOS only code to "chromeos" directory and the
same for Android (in "android" directory). This way we would easily know
which code is uses in which project and can keep the code cleaner and
more maintainable.

One big remaining problem is download_action* files. It seems like
DownloadAction class does a lot of things that chrome OS needs and it
depends on a lot of Chrome OS stuff, but Android is also using thie
Action in a way that circumvent the Chrome OS stuff. For example Android
checks for SystemState to be nullptr to not do things. This is really
fragile and needs to change. Probably Android Team has to implement
their own DownloadAction of some sort and not re use the Chrome OS one
in a very fragile way.

Removed a few android files that have not been used anywhere.

Changed some clang-format and lint issues in order to pass preupload.
